This 1976 postage stamp from the USSR features a vibrant illustration of Soviet space satellites and ground communication systems. The Russian inscription “КОСМОС — НАРОДНОМУ ХОЗЯЙСТВУ” translates to “Space for the National Economy,” reflecting the USSR's emphasis on space technology for civil and economic development. A golden satellite with large solar panels dominates the foreground, while Earth and additional satellites appear in the background. The denomination is 6 kopecks, and the stamp was issued by "ПОЧТА СССР" (Post of the USSR).
